Hi!
I do a lot of auto-tagging using the Convert Filename-Tag function. I recently added %ALBUMSORTORDER% to my normal tagging routine as I want to put the year in it so the albums show up chronologically on my iPod. Here is what I normally do to fill in all the fields: %artist%\%year% %album%\%track% %title%. How can I fill the %ALBUMSORTORDER% field with the year at the same time? Is that even possible? Thanks, Scott |

No, this is not possible. But you can use an action Format value to copy the %year% to the ALBUMSORTORDER field.
